PFN Inaugurate New Exco



Twelve member committee headed by Rev (Dr.) M.O.Aibangbe of El-shadai Ministry of Iguobazuwa had been inaugurated to pilot the affairs of Pentecostal fellowship of Nigeria (PFN) Ovia South West Local Government Chapter.


Performing the inauguration ceremony the chairman of Edo state Pentecostal fellowship of Nig. (PFN) Rev Pastor Isaac M. Itobiye who was represented by Apostle Godwin Oju said members of the committee was Lucky to have been inaugurated into the Ovia South West local Government chapter of the PFN and urged them to be dedicated and steadfeast in the work of winning more souls to Christ, and to established more zone in the area.


In a post inuagural speech the chairman of Ovia South West local government chapter of PFN. Rev. (Dr.) M.O.Aibangbe thanked the state chapter for giving them the opportunity to serve God and promise not to relent in his effort in speeding the work of God through out the nook and cranny of the local Government Area and advised other member to join hands with him towards winning souls to God.


Other member of the committee include Rev. Alftred B.iduwu, vice chairman, Pastor Straford Anighoro, Treasurer, Pastor Osaigbovo J.K PRO, Rev. Joshua Edoh, welfare officer, Rev. Dr. Ramond Odigie, Prayer secretary, Pastor Patrick Oko , Special officer duty officer, Rev. Akinola, Mobilization Security, pastor Kingsley Edward, Programme secretary respectively.


Meanwhile the state chairman and his executives of PFN, Rev. Pastor I.M.Itobiye of PFN will be visiting the local chapter Ovia South West local government on 8 December, and all members are expected to give him a rouse welcome.
